The Sultanganj Buddha, made in India c700. Cast by the lost-wax technique on a clay core, this statue was excavated by E B Harris, a railway engineer, at Sultanganj in northern India during the course of railway construction in 1862. Bronze, Antiquities, Religion, Bhuddism, Sculpture.
